安装 kernel-uek-2.6.32-300.7.1.el5uek.x86_64.rpm 失败

安装 kernel-uek-2.6.32-300.7.1.el5uek.x86_64.rpm 失败

尝试安装 kernel-uek-2.6.32-300.7.1.el5uek.x86_64.rpm 时出现以下错误:( 请帮忙,真的很麻烦

 [root@nonprodsrv02 kdumprpm]# rpm -ivh kernel-uek-2.6.32-300.7.1.el5uek.x86_64.rpm

 warning: kernel-uek-2.6.32-300.7.1.el5uek.x86_64.rpm: Header V3 DSA signature: NOKEY, key ID 1e5e0159
 error: Failed dependencies:
    mkinitrd >= 5.1.19.6-71.0.10 is needed by kernel-uek-2.6.32-300.7.1.el5uek.x86_64
    oraclelinux-release is needed by kernel-uek-2.6.32-300.7.1.el5uek.x86_64
    udev < 095-14.27.0.1.el5_7.1 conflicts with kernel-uek-2.6.32-300.7.1.el5uek.x86_64
 [root@nonprodsrv02 kdumprpm]#

答案1

在我看来:

  1. udev 包应该升级。
  2. 需要安装 oraclelinux-release 包
  3. mkinitrd 包应该被升级。

这是直接在单个软件包上使用 rpm 的问题,而不是使用 yum 等某种类型的软件包支持系统来捕获这些问题并尝试解决它们。我不知道 Oracle Linux 在这方面支持什么。

相关内容